What You Will Do

As a Warehouse Supervisor, you will play a key leadership role in ensuring the smooth and efficient operation of our facility. You will be responsible for overseeing a shift team and supporting day-to-day distribution functions including inventory, safety, and personnel development.

  • Supervise and lead the shift workforce, ensuring productivity, safety, and schedule adherence.
  • Plan and coordinate the proper sequencing of assembly, loading, receiving, and shipping activities.
  • Ensure accurate handling and movement of products and materials.
  • Maintain the integrity of inventory and ensure compliance with inbound and outbound processes.
  • Resolve personnel, equipment, and workflow issues in a timely and effective manner.
  • Review emails, confirm all loads are printed and drivers are assigned a match (reconcile), ensure loads are being completed
  • Organize retail loads, non-retail loads and consolidate
  • Select drivers based on operational needs and assign suitable route
  • Assign drivers via driver app
  • Provide update to following shift upon their arrival (including DP times, load types, non-retail load update, other critical information)
  • Maintain security and safety protocols throughout the distribution centre.
  • Train, coach, and support team members on policies, procedures, systems, and best practices.
  • Complete shift reports and documentation (e.g., incidents, disciplinary reports).
  • Facilitate smooth communication and hand-offs between shifts.
  • Foster a positive and visible presence on the floor to support a high-performing team culture.
  • Perform other duties as assigned to support warehouse operations.
What You Will Need
  • 1–3 years of supervisory or management experience in a distribution or warehouse setting.
  • Computer systems knowledge (MS Word, Excel, and Outlook)
  • Experience with Distribution Operations and Warehouse Management Systems (WMS).
  • Flexibility to work rotating shifts (morning, afternoon, night), including weekends.
  • Strong leadership and motivational skills with the ability to manage team performance.
  • Excellent interpersonal, communication, and problem-solving abilities.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ook) is an asset.
  • Strong organizational skills and the 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ment.
  • A collaborative mindset with a commitment to teamwork and operational excellence.
  • Prior experience in a transportation environment is preferred
